Forged Carbon is a composite material (made of carbon and resin) with fibers that, unlike traditional continuous carbon fiber, are cut and reduced into small fragments.

The name Forged comes from the fact that this technology is a molded process, allowing for exceptional repeatability in component quality and offering remarkable freedom in geometry and design.

The TC, Tri-Composite Carbon Fiber is a special carbon fiber widely used in the automotive sector to make cockpits or helmets that are particularly resistant.

There are three essential characteristics of this material, which are;

  • excellent impact resistance
  • high vibration damping capacity
  • unique aesthetics

The final outcome on our frames is the result of a few years research and development to make it functional for the quality and performance of their top-of-the-range bikes.

Both mechanical stress and mechanical vibrations are absorbed more efficiently, making the riding experience better. The carbon fibre Tri-Composite
is now available in five colors: Green, Copper, Blue, Red, White.

Tri-Composite Carbon;

Several models are available in a Tri-Composite version, which integrates resin, carbon fibre, and metal filaments to better absorb mechanical stress and vibrations. This technology is available for the Raso, Seta Plus, and Seta Gravel TA models. Customization and Technical Details Sarto offers extensive customization options for their frames, including:

  • Geometry and Paint: Every frame is “taylor made” to fit the customer’s specific needs.
  • Technical Flexibility: Additional options include custom tubing, specific cable routing (mechanical, EPS/Di2, eTap), and rack/pannier attachments.
  • Frame Construction: Frames feature varied laminations (such as 1K, 3K, or UD carbon) and high-modulus inner laminations to balance strength, weight, and rigidity.

Raso: An aerodynamic, stiff, and comfortable bike featuring unidirectional carbon fibre and vibration-dampening seat stays. It accommodates up to 35mm tires.

Raso Gravel: Engineered for high-speed gravel racing with pinpoint cockpit control and acceleration. Depending on the configuration, it supports tires up to 55mm.

Experience the evolution of all-terrain with Raso Gravel, a high-performance trail bike built to bring the speed of the road to the fastest gravel races in the world.

Informed by the pace and feel of a pure road bike, Raso Gravel rides with startling speed, pinpoint cockpit control and the instantaneous acceleration of a thoroughbred.

You can spec Raso Gravel to accept up to 48mm or 55mm (2.1”) on a 700c wheel depending on your preferences, with the 48mm version offering 2x and 1x compatibility and the larger version, 1x, with space for up to a 52t chainring, in
line with the demands of the gravel racing community. The only difference between the two is the width of the rear stays, although the rear triangle remains visually unchanged from the side.
